Waterway Run, Five Iron win stakes at Belmont

Published May. 3, 2014 9:18 p.m. ET

NEW YORK (AP) Waterway Run and Five Iron won the $150,000 grass stakes Saturday at Belmont Park.

Waterway Run, the 2-1 favorite, edged Orion Moon by a neck in the Beaugay for fillies and mares. Jose Lezcano rode for trainer Chad Brown as the 4-year-old improved to 4 for 11. She paid $6.60 to win.

The time was 1:42.75 for 1 1/16 miles.

Five Iron pulled a 19-1 upset in the Fort Marcy, beating Summer Front by one length. Mike Luzzi guided the 4-year-old trained by Brian Lynch to his fifth win in 14 starts. He ran 1 1/8 miles in 1:48.30, paying $41.40 to win.
